Output 785fd98c123ee7ef96db62715b0fbfef3b6586fd96704d62f5fb54da6e9d666c:1

value
26207685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f443f307b7c5d296f3c38103d1441707152b522 OP_EQUAL
address
MJ3UzbYqppEA7yVf72d6HaLwEZ2AEojH7c
transaction
785fd98c123ee7ef96db62715b0fbfef3b6586fd96704d62f5fb54da6e9d666c
spent
true